DNA polymerase III subunit delta

DNA polymerase III delta (holA) and delta-prime (holB) subunits are distinct proteins encoded by separate genes. The delta, delta-prime, gamma, chi and psi subunits form the gamma complex subassembly of DNA polymerase III holoenzyme, which couples ATP to assemble the ring-shaped beta subunit around DNA forming a DNA sliding clamp.

Processivity clamp loader gamma complex DNA pol III C-term

This domain lies at the C-terminus of the delta subunit of the DNA polymerase III clamp loader gamma complex. Within the complex the several C-terminal domains, of gamma, delta and delta' form a helical scaffold, on which the rest of he subunits are hung. The gamma complex, an AAA+ ATPase, is the bacterial homologue of the eukaryotic replication factor C that loads the sliding clamp (beta, homologous to PCNA) onto DNA. [1]. 11525729. DNA polymerase III, delta subunit

DNA polymerase III, delta subunit (EC 2.7.7.7) is required for, along with delta' subunit, the assembly of the processivity factor beta(2) onto primed DNA in the DNA polymerase III holoenzyme-catalysed reaction [1]. The delta subunit is also known as HolA. [1]. 11432857. DNA polymerase III subunit delta

DNA polymerase III subunit delta interacts with the delta' and gamma subunits and is part of the clamp-loading complex, which assembles the beta processivity factor onto the primer template and plays a central role in the organization and communication at the replication fork
